Sweet Onion & Swiss Cheese Dip


This is another variation of my sister Bethann’s Vidalia Onion Dip recipe that Heidi and I have been making for many years. For this recipe I’ve sautéed the sweet onions about twenty minutes to caramelize them – adding a sweet depth to the dip. Sweet Onion & Swiss Cheese Dip
1/2 cup mayonnaise
1 1/2 cups shredded Swiss cheese
1 1/2 cups diced sweet onion
extra virgin olive oil

Heat oven to 400°F. Sauté the diced onions in a tablespoon of extra virgin olive oil in a skillet on medium heat for about twenty minutes to caramelize them. Place cooked onions in a medium bowl; mix in the mayonnaise and the Swiss cheese. Spread into a baking dish and bake 20-25 minutes until lightly browned and bubbly! Remove from heat and serve with Breton Crackers or sliced Italian bread.
